Assertion A: Every company having net worth of rupees five hundred crores or more or turnover of rupees one thousand crore or more or a net profit of rupees five crore or more during the immediately preceding financial year shall constitute a Corporate Social Responsibility Committee (CSRC).
Reason R: The CSR Committee monitors CSR policy of the company.

Assertion A correctly outlines the thresholds stipulated by the Companies Act, 2013, for mandating the formation of a Corporate Social Responsibility Committee (CSRC).

Reason R accurately states that the CSR Committee is responsible for monitoring the CSR policy of the company. This aligns with the duties specified for the committee under Section 135 of the Companies Act, 2013.
Thus, Reason R is a correct statement.
Both Assertion A and Reason R are factually correct statements:
However, the function described in Reason R (monitoring the policy) does not serve as the reason or explanation for *why* the committee is constituted based on the financial thresholds mentioned in Assertion A. The thresholds are legal requirements for mandating the committee's existence, not a direct consequence of its monitoring role.
Therefore, Reason R is not the correct explanation for Assertion A.
Based on the analysis:
This leads to the conclusion that both statements are correct, but Reason R does not explain Assertion A.
